Output 075f81cce26895263fa6591c858eb5deb86eaa2b5cc8978a268ce0f8cbdb410e:0

value
6489976918
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4016c696b48d27b888a5006e93ae031fb4d2b8f46569886209d8f0011d624acd
address
tb1pgqtvd94535nm3z99qphf8tsrr76d9w85v45cscsfmrcqz8tzftxse43vhy
transaction
075f81cce26895263fa6591c858eb5deb86eaa2b5cc8978a268ce0f8cbdb410e
confirmations
70709
spent
true